Description
Description: On websites using Twenty Twenty theme, go to Manage > Customise > Fonts. Change the heading font from default to something else. Make the heading bold and you'll notice the base text also changes to be bold on the website.
What was expected: Changing the heading font to be bold should make only the heading bold and should not change the base font.
What happened: Both heading and base fonts became bold.
